Within Dialogue (Silence)
Originally released in 1987. Within Dialogue (Silence) is a feature film. directed by Su Rynard. At just 6 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Starring Ottilie Mason and Mark McFadden
Synopsis
Within Dialogue (Silence) begins with a bright, colourful scene of a man and woman in a restaurant. The viewer is then led through the cool and silent interior of a chic, white apartment. This journey is continued by the woman in the tape, who, we discover, must secretly distance herself from her life, and her life style, which consists of empty aesthetics and unfulfilled desires. The tape ends with a conversation between the woman and the man that not only reflects a glaring lack of communication, it serves to underline the isolation of women.
